    • The pistol has the back safety brake (5) which is pressed by a palm when taking a pistol grip, then it moves away under the rear part of the lever for the firing (3) and the fire can be performed. It has a protection of an unwanted cocking in a way that the striking needle after the firing passes upper camber on the lever for the firing (3) by which is any movement of the bolt (2) disabled. The touched surfaces of the barrel extension (3) and the bolt (2) are skewed from 0,1° to 3° and that prolongs the time of unlocking for 40% and in that way it reduces a recoil of a pistol. The coil bearer (4) is 2 mm longer than the bolt (2) and that enable firing the bullet when the pistol is pushed towards someone's back. The pistol has also the indicator of barrel loading (9), the indicator of the striking needle tension (8) and the lever for the stopping of bolt (6) which protects the shooter from injuries during a possible breaking of the bolt and rushing out backwards.

    • A lock for a firearm is disclosed. The firearm has a grip safety and a sear engageable to a biased hammer in a cocked position and releasable by a trigger. The lock includes a housing defining a bore within which a mainspring biasing the hammer is revived. A latch is rotatably mounted to the housing and has a grip safety arm and a cam follower, and has a first rotational excursion with the grip safety arm in engagement with and restricting the grip safety to block movement of the trigger, and an opposed second rotational excursion with the grip safety arm in disengagement from the grip safety to unblock depression of the grip safety and movement of the trigger. An actuator is mounted to the housing and cooperatively linked to the latch, and provides motive force for positioning the larch in the first rotational excursion and the second rotational excursion.

    • The invention is directed to a dry-fire prevention device for use with a crossbow. The crossbow includes a trigger mechanism which may have a guide slot into which a bowstring is drawn and retained for firing. A pivotal string catch member is positioned relative to the trigger mechanism to selectively extend into a string catching position which will catch and retain the bowstring should it be released from the trigger mechanism without an arrow in a firing position in the crossbow. The string catch member may include an arrow contacting surface to engage an arrow positioned to be fired from the crossbow, wherein, movement of the arrow to the firing position causes the string catch member to be moved out of the string catching position. This allows selective release of the bowstring from the guide slot and prevents inadvertent release when no arrow is present in the firing position. The string catch member may be manually removed from the guide slot so as not to interfere with the bowstring, allowing a convenient mechanism to uncock the crossbow without firing. In the preferred embodiment, the dry fire prevention device is automatically reset to prevent inadvertent dry firing of the crossbow after manually releasing the bowstring.
